#dab39e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dab39e is composed of 85.5% red, 70.2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 73.7%. #dab39e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b5673d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#dab39e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dab39e has RGB values of R:218, G:179,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.28,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14332830.

Hex triplet dab39e #dab39e
RGB Decimal 218, 179, 158 rgb(218,179,158)
RGB Percent 85.5, 70.2, 62 rgb(85.5%,70.2%,62%)
CMYK 0, 18, 28, 15
HSL 21°, 44.8, 73.7 hsl(21,44.8%,73.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 21°, 27.5, 85.5
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 75.833, 11.012, 16.023
XYZ 51.205, 49.616, 39.226
xyY 0.366, 0.354, 49.616
CIE-LCH 75.833, 19.442, 55.502
CIE-LUV 75.833, 26.092, 20.4
Hunter-Lab 70.438, 6.492, 16.29
Binary 11011010, 10110011, 10011110

Shades and Tints of #dab39e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f6f3 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#dab39e is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#bcbcbc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#c2bab6 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c7bda6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#dab7a2 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#dfb2bf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ceb9a3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dab5a1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ddb2b3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
